SQL查询出现问题。选择具有max()列的行。
在SQL查询中,使用max()函数可以返回指定列中的最大值。如果要选择具有max()列的行,可以使用子查询或连接查询来实现。
以下是一种可能的解决方案:
SELECT *
FROM your_table
WHERE max_column = (SELECT MAX(max_column) FROM your_table);
在上述查询中,your_table
是要查询的表名,max_column
是包含最大值的列名。该查询将返回具有最大值的行。
SELECT t1.*
FROM your_table t1
JOIN (SELECT MAX(max_column) AS max_value FROM your_table) t2
ON t1.max_column = t2.max_value;
在上述查询中,your_table
是要查询的表名,max_column
是包含最大值的列名。该查询将返回具有最大值的行。
请注意,以上解决方案是一般性的示例,具体的查询语句可能会因数据库类型和表结构而有所不同。在实际应用中,您需要根据具体情况进行调整。
对于腾讯云相关产品,推荐使用腾讯云数据库(TencentDB)来存储和管理您的数据。腾讯云数据库提供了多种类型的数据库,包括关系型数据库(如MySQL、SQL Server、PostgreSQL)和非关系型数据库(如MongoDB、Redis)。您可以根据实际需求选择适合的数据库类型,并使用腾讯云提供的各种数据库产品来满足您的需求。
更多关于腾讯云数据库的信息,请访问腾讯云官方网站:腾讯云数据库
领取专属 10元无门槛券
手把手带您无忧上云